Program Overview
The Alcohol & Drug Counseling Studies Certificate can be completed in less than a year. This program prepares students for entry-level counseling roles and to pursue RADT-1 registration with CCAPP/CAADE certification pathways. InterCoast Colleges awards degrees and certificates, not professional certifications. Training does not guarantee employment or licensure. Additional state requirements may apply.

Hybrid Format Explained
• Online theory and coursework from home. • One day each week: attend lab at West Covina for hands-on practice. • Same instructors and resources as fully in-person students.
